-
Notifications
You must be signed in to change notification settings - Fork 16
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Update Gradle Wrapper from 8.5 to 8.10 #289
Conversation
Signed-off-by: gradle-update-robot <[email protected]>
WalkthroughВнесены изменения в скрипты и конфигурационные файлы Gradle, включая обновление версии Gradle до 8.10, добавление параметров конфигурации для управления сетью и улучшение обработки ошибок в скриптах Unix и Windows. Обновлены комментарии для повышения понятности и добавлена проверка на наличие необходимых утилит, что улучшает надежность работы скриптов. Changes
Poem
Thank you for using CodeRabbit. We offer it for free to the OSS community and would appreciate your support in helping us grow. If you find it useful, would you consider giving us a shout-out on your favorite social media? TipsChatThere are 3 ways to chat with CodeRabbit:
Note: Be mindful of the bot's finite context window. It's strongly recommended to break down tasks such as reading entire modules into smaller chunks. For a focused discussion, use review comments to chat about specific files and their changes, instead of using the PR comments. CodeRabbit Commands (invoked as PR comments)
Additionally, you can add CodeRabbit Configuration File (
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Actionable comments posted: 0
Review details
Configuration used: CodeRabbit UI
Review profile: CHILL
Files ignored due to path filters (1)
gradle/wrapper/gradle-wrapper.jar
is excluded by!**/*.jar
,!**/*.jar
Files selected for processing (3)
- gradle/wrapper/gradle-wrapper.properties (1 hunks)
- gradlew (5 hunks)
- gradlew.bat (5 hunks)
Additional comments not posted (21)
gradle/wrapper/gradle-wrapper.properties (3)
3-3
: Изменение URL-адреса дистрибутиваURL-адрес дистрибутива обновлен до версии Gradle 8.10. Это изменение соответствует цели PR по обновлению Gradle.
4-4
: Установка тайм-аута сетиТайм-аут сети установлен на 10000 миллисекунд. Это улучшает надежность, предотвращая бесконечное ожидание во время сетевых операций.
5-5
: Включение проверки URLПроверка URL включена для обеспечения целостности URL дистрибутива перед загрузкой. Это улучшает безопасность и надежность.
gradlew.bat (9)
16-16
: Добавление идентификатора лицензии SPDXДобавление идентификатора лицензии SPDX улучшает соответствие и ясность в отношении лицензирования скрипта.
17-17
: Добавление пустой строкиДобавление пустой строки улучшает читаемость, отделяя идентификатор лицензии от остальной части скрипта.
30-30
: УстановкаDIRNAME
Установка
DIRNAME
в.
если он пустой, гарантирует, что у скрипта будет действительный путь к каталогу для работы.
46-46
: Проверка наличияjava.exe
Проверка наличия
java.exe
перед продолжением гарантирует, что скрипт продолжит выполнение только если Java доступен.
48-52
: Перенаправление сообщений об ошибках в stderrПеренаправление сообщений об ошибках в stderr гарантирует, что они будут четко отличаться от стандартного вывода, улучшая обработку ошибок.
62-62
: Добавление пустой строки перед сообщением об ошибкеДобавление пустой строки улучшает читаемость, отделяя сообщение об ошибке от предыдущего кода.
63-66
: Перенаправление сообщений об ошибках в stderrПеренаправление сообщений об ошибках в stderr гарантирует, что они будут четко отличаться от стандартного вывода, улучшая обработку ошибок.
81-81
: Проверка уровня ошибкиПроверка уровня ошибки гарантирует, что скрипт перейдет к
mainEnd
только если нет ошибок.
86-89
: Использование переменнойEXIT_CODE
Использование переменной
EXIT_CODE
для хранения уровня ошибки и использования его для условий выхода обеспечивает согласованную обработку ошибок.gradlew (9)
18-18
: Добавление идентификатора лицензии SPDXДобавление идентификатора лицензии SPDX улучшает соответствие и ясность в отношении лицензирования скрипта.
19-19
: Добавление пустой строкиДобавление пустой строки улучшает читаемость, отделяя идентификатор лицензии от остальной части скрипта.
60-60
: Обновление URL-адреса шаблона GroovyОбновление URL-адреса гарантирует, что пользователи будут ссылаться на самый актуальный шаблон.
85-90
: Подавление стандартного выводаПодавление стандартного вывода при разрешении
APP_HOME
предотвращает засорение терминала, улучшая удобство использования.
137-143
: Использованиеcommand -v
для проверки командыjava
Использование
command -v
является более портативным и надежным методом для проверки наличия командыjava
.
150-159
: Проверка максимального количества файловых дескрипторовДобавление проверок максимального количества файловых дескрипторов гарантирует, что скрипт сможет правильно обрабатывать ограничения файловых дескрипторов.
204-207
: Добавление параметров JVM по умолчаниюДобавление параметров JVM по умолчанию гарантирует, что у скрипта будет базовая конфигурация для настроек памяти JVM.
220-224
: Проверка наличияxargs
Проверка наличия
xargs
перед его использованием предотвращает ошибки выполнения, еслиxargs
отсутствует.
225-227
: Добавление комментариевДобавление комментариев улучшает поддерживаемость и читаемость, объясняя назначение определенных разделов.
Quality Gate passedIssues Measures |
Update Gradle Wrapper from 8.5 to 8.10.
Read the release notes: https://docs.gradle.org/8.10/release-notes.html
The checksums of the Wrapper JAR and the distribution binary have been successfully verified.
8.10
5b9c5eb3f9fc2c94abaea57d90bd78747ca117ddbbf96c859d3741181a12bf2a
2db75c40782f5e8ba1fc278a5574bab070adccb2d21ca5a6e5ed840888448046
You can find the reference checksum values at https://gradle.org/release-checksums/
🤖 This PR has been created by the Update Gradle Wrapper action.
Need help? 🤔
If something doesn't look right with this PR please file an issue here.